MicrophonesMicrophones
Dynamic MicsDynamic MicsPassive electronicsPassive electronicsCan take a beating and keep workingCan take a beating and keep working
Condenser MicsCondenser MicsActive electronicsActive electronicsMore sensitive to sound and handlingMore sensitive to sound and handlingRequires “Phantom Power” (48 volts)Requires “Phantom Power” (48 volts)

Record LevelsRecord Levels
Record MetersRecord Meters
Adjust LevelsAdjust Levels
Should read “just in” the “Red Zone”Should read “just in” the “Red Zone”
when group is loudestwhen group is loudest
Don’t allow the level to “Peak Out”Don’t allow the level to “Peak Out”
““Peaking Out” adds DistortionPeaking Out” adds Distortion
Once in the recording, it can’t be Once in the recording, it can’t be removedremoved
